Specification Typical Value Unit / Range Notes
Wrap Type Disposable fat-freezing wrap N/A Single-use; suitable for cryotherapy skin contact
Material Composition Multilayer laminated film (PET/PE) with nonwoven spacer N/A Latex-free; biocompatible
Roll Width 110 cm Standard width for body contoured areas
Roll Length 50 m Per roll; varies by product line
Thickness 0.025 mm Tolerance ±0.005 mm
Temperature Range -20 to 60 °C Operational for freezing and warming cycles
Sterilization Method EO sterilized N/A Alternative gamma sterilization available
Certifications ISO 13485, CE N/A Quality management and regulatory compliance
Biocompatibility Skin-friendly; non-irritant N/A Meets ISO 10993 guidelines
Production Capacity 2,000 rolls per month Subject to facility availability
OEM Lead Time 10-20 days Depends on order size and customization
Shelf Life 24 months Unopened storage
Storage Conditions 15-25 °C Avoid direct sunlight
Recommended Application Area Abdomen, waist, thighs N/A General cosmetic use; apply as directed by clinician
